METHOD OF ASSESSING THE DURABILITY OF ASPHALT CONCRETE COATING USING BAKHALT FIBER ON HIGHWAY BRIDGES

Ievgen Plazii

Abstract

In the article, based on literature analysis [1-3], a basic calculation scheme was developed for determining horizontal normal stresses in reinforced asphalt concrete coating with basalt fiber on reinforced concrete road bridges, taking into account the different time of action of the load of vehicles, which causes tensile stresses. A method for assessing the durability of asphalt concrete pavement with basalt fiber on reinforced concrete road bridges is proposed, which is aimed at increasing its crack resistance by improving design. Such design consists in the construction and calculation taking into account the repeated application of static and short term dynamic loads of vehicles. The choice of the durability condition based on the limit state criterion for evaluating the crack resistance of the reinforced asphalt concrete pavement with basalt fiber is substantiated, taking into account the different time of the load and temperature. A method of assessing the durability of asphalt concrete pavement using basalt fiber on reinforced concrete road bridges and the sequence of its design has been developed.
